Position Summary:
We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Design Engineer Lead to oversee the design and implementation of advanced AV systems across a variety of environments. This role requires deep technical expertise, strong leadership capabilities, and a passion for delivering innovative AV solutions that enhance communication, collaboration, and user experience.
Key Responsibilities:
- Lead the design and engineering of AV systems for conference rooms and other spaces.
- Develop detailed AV system schematics, signal flow diagrams, and equipment layouts.
- Ensure designs meet client requirements, industry standards, and budget constraints.
- Collaborate with project managers, architects, consultants, and stakeholders throughout the project lifecycle.
- Oversee installation teams and ensure quality control during implementation.
- Manage timelines, deliverables, and documentation for multiple concurrent projects.
- Specify and configure AV equipment including displays, projectors, control systems, DSPs, microphones, speakers, and video conferencing systems.
- Lead and facilitate team calls, ensuring project progress and qualification records are consistently updated and maintained.
- Actively participate in the preparation and delivery of comprehensive AV RFP responses, including requirements analysis, solution design, technical documentation, and pricing proposals, ensuring alignment with client needs and project objectives.
- Engage in AV design consultancies, from needs assessment to system specification, delivering tailored, high-quality solutions.
- Perform system testing, commissioning, and troubleshooting.
- Stay current with emerging AV technologies and trends.
- Provide technical guidance and mentorship to junior engineers and technicians.
- Foster a collaborative and innovative team environment.
- Participate in client meetings to gather requirements and present design concepts.
Qualifications:
- Minimum 5 to7 years of experience in AV system design and engineering.
- CTS-D or CTS-I certification preferred.
- Proficiency with AutoCAD, Revit, or similar design tools.
- Experience with AV control systems (e.g., Crestron, AMX, Extron), DSPs (e.g., Biamp, QSC), and video conferencing platforms (e.g., Zoom, Teams).
- Strong understanding of IP networking and AV-over-IP technologies.
- Excellent communication, organizational, and leadership skills.
